From a8a1805e126d45ea635f332df26f786c67787419 Mon Sep 17 00:00:00 2001 From: Michael Lippautz Date: Mon, 2 Jan 2023 15:12:15 +0100 Subject: [PATCH] [api, heap, handles] Remove deprecated EmbedderHeapTracer M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it This removes EmbedderHeapTracer from V8's API. Going forward v8::TracedReference is only supported with using CppHeap (Oilpan).
